Monel Bright Bars are mainly made up of nickel and copper, with small amounts of iron, manganese, silicon, and carbon added to boost their strength and resistance to corrosion. These bars are known for their high mechanical strength, excellent toughness, and good ductility, even in freezing temperatures. They offer exceptional resistance to seawater, acidic conditions, and alkaline solutions, making them ideal for tough applications. Additionally, Monel Bright Bars are easy to weld and work with, allowing for smooth fabrication and machining to meet various industrial needs.

| Element | Monel |
| Density | 8.8 g/cm3 |
| Melting Point | 1350 °C (2460 °F) |
| Tensile Strength | Psi – 80,000 , MPa – 550 |
| Yield Strength (0.2%Offset) | Psi – 35,000 , MPa – 240 |
| Elongation | 40 % |

These bars find extensive use in industries that demand superior corrosion resistance and strength. In marine settings, they are the preferred choice for pump shafts, propeller shafts, seawater fittings, and fasteners due to their outstanding seawater resistance. The chemical and petrochemical industries rely on them for valves, heat exchangers, and processing equipment that come into contact with acidic and alkaline substances. They are also utilized in aerospace components, tools for oil and gas production, and electrical applications because of their durability and conductivity. Furthermore, Monel Bright Bars are suitable for food processing equipment, instrumentation, and high-performance mechanical assemblies.
